Here at JGIS, we observe World Primate Day every 1 September and remember the three non-human primate wild neighbours we share our home with in Singapore. They are the Raffles’ banded langur (Presbytis femoralis), the long-tailed macaque (Macaca fascicularis), and the Sunda slow loris (Nycticebus coucang). Protecting and advocating for them are important aspects of our work.

Long-tailed macaques are highly social animals and live in troops that forage and raise their young together. Females remain in their natal troop for life, while adolescent and adult males typically leave their birth troop to join other groups or live transiently. (Photo by Andie Ang)

Coexisting with Macaques

As a member of Our Wild Neighbours (OWN), JGIS collaborates with partners across Singapore to promote human-wildlife coexistence. In this context, our focus is mainly on macaques, which live in close proximity to us along forest fringes that straddle the boundary between natural and urban spaces. Macaque encounters are not uncommon in these areas and when these interactions become challenging, human-wildlife conflicts arise. Therefore, managing human-macaque interactions, positive or negative, benefits human-wildlife coexistence and contributes to Singapore’s vision as a City in Nature.


Unwanted Encounter: Home Entry

Home entry is a commonly reported negative encounter among people living near green spaces. For many residents, seeing native wildlife in their estate can be a joy, but seeing them entering their home searching for a tasty treat and making a mess is not so cool.


A friend of mine who lives near such a green space was on an online call when a macaque entered her home and made off with some food. It was a disconcerting experience for her, not to mention the frustration of having to clean up the mess the monkey left behind. While macaques pose less risk to people compared to larger animals known to enter homes in other countries, these incidents quickly erode community goodwill.


Unwanted Encounter: Traffic Collision

Living in forest fringes forces many macaques into direct contact with drivers. Traffic collisions represent a deadly risk for macaques (and other wildlife) as they dodge vehicular traffic daily. While they are usually fleet-footed enough to avoid fatal situations, some inevitably fall victim to collision (as happened recently near Mandai Crematorium).


Encountering a fatal roadkill scene and witnessing grieving troopmates nearby during our volunteer surveys is heartbreaking for all of us at JGIS. Motorists can help prevent such human-wildlife conflicts by slowing down and remaining alert for wildlife especially when they are driving near forested areas.

Mitigating Unwanted Encounters

We cannot expect residents to simply tolerate home intrusions, nor can we ask drivers to avoid roads near forests altogether. Instead, one way we can manage these conflicts is through smart structural design. By strategically planning and modifying physical spaces, such as buildings, roadways, and barriers, we can minimise direct negative interactions and create a safer environment for everyone.


Safe Crossings: More than restoring ecological connectivity, eco-links, ropeways, and culverts can provide alternative and safer ways for macaques and other wildlife to cross roads to access the resources they need instead of risking their lives to cross at ground level.  Meanwhile, placing “animal crossing” signs near nature spaces reminds motorists to be mindful of macaques and other wildlife that might be nearby and to slow down, potentially turning fatal collisions into near-misses.

Spatial Distancing: Good estate design prevents unwanted human-macaque encounters, which reduces the likelihood of conflicts. For example, placing garbage collection points, playgrounds, and bus stops away from known macaque routes; locating dining areas away from forest edges; and fencing off food waste disposal areas can create distance between monkeys and humans and remove the temptations that attract macaques to human areas. Such planned distancing goes a long way in mitigating human-macaque conflicts.

JGIS volunteers often encounter long-tailed macaques investigating garbage dumpsters in condo developments near forested areas. To prevent such scavenging behaviour, we suggest to condo management companies to locate garbage bins in enclosed areas inaccessible to monkeys. (Photo credit: Areefah Abdul Karim)

Entry Barriers: We can also mitigate unpleasant encounters by denying macaques access to human food. For example, adding grilles and locks on windows will block macaques’ access to homes even if they manage to climb up highrise blocks, which I have seen many times. Additionally, homeowners can lock or tie down their rubbish bins with bungee cords and estate managers can install specially designed monkey-proof rubbish bins. These precautions might not be a panacea against all negative interactions, but removing easy sources of food also removes the incentive for macaques to make unwanted visits. By conditioning them that urban foraging and intrusions are futile, we can alter their long-term behaviour.



To prevent curious and food-motivated long-tailed macaques from accessing disposed food in garbage bins in nature reserves, NParks have installed monkey-proof receptacles with lid doors that are not easy for monkeys to open and side doors that can be locked. (Photo credit: David Rigden)


Enhancing Core Habitats: As we remove access to human foods, we must also ensure macaques have natural food sources within the forests by enhancing their core habitats with native fruit trees. For example, by planting native fruit trees such as the mango tree in Punggol and nearby Coney Island, we can provide the resident troop of macaques secure and reliable food sources and reduce their foraging movements into nearby residential and commercial F&B areas. On a broader scale, existing nature areas should be preserved as buffers and fragmented forest patches should be reconnected to enhance natural foraging routes for wildlife. Macaques that have access to natural food sources away from residential areas are less likely to explore neighbourhoods where people live, reducing the risk of conflict.

Smart structural design — from safe eco-crossings to monkey-proof barriers to habitat enrichment — gives us a practical blueprint for long-tailed macaques to coexist with humans in our urban landscape. By denying macaques easy access to human food while enriching their natural forest homes, we directly address the root causes of home intrusions and roadkill incidents, transforming potential friction into peaceful boundaries.


Yet physical solutions only reach their full potential when paired with community outreach, education, and individual actions. Whether it is slowing down along forest fringe roads or securing our rubbish bins, simple actions safeguard both our neighborhoods and Singapore's native wildlife.
